Chapter 134 The lion opens its mouth
Chapter 134 The lion opens its mouth
Viscount Walter is indeed facing such a problem.
The nobles only follow the principle of profit first, and honor comes second. In the past, Iron Mountain County earned a lot of wealth because of Earl Winter, but in the several wars during this period, they also suffered heavy losses. Malik and Baron Freeman have even lost control of their territories. Although they can still return to their territories in the end, the wealth will definitely no longer belong to them.
Because of the war, they have lost the wealth they earned in the past, and now they have begun to contact other nobles. They need to end the war urgently.
The reason why the nobles have not yet had an open conflict is because they still desire victory in the war to help them regain their wealth.
They had lost too much in the successive wars, and it would be too hard to accept if they could not get some of it back by winning the war.
They wanted to end the war, but they also longed for the return of wealth. This led to the scene that Ryan least wanted to see when the armies from the three counties confronted each other on the plains.
They could only rely on the Viscount's castle for defense, because outside was a wide plain, and only in the distance could they see the mountains hidden in the hazy fog. For Viscount Hogg, who had hundreds of cavalrymen, he was invincible as long as the battlefield broke out on the plain.
No matter what Ryan did, he couldn't change the outcome of the battle.
If it were just that, they would be able to drag it out by relying on the castle's defense. Even if Viscount Hogg eventually retreated, they could avoid war.
But the problem lies with the hundreds of barbarians and the knights sandwiched among the slave army.
Cavalry cannot attack cities, and Viscount Hogg is unwilling to dismount the cavalry, but the barbarians and other knights are like fortresses in siege warfare.
And what was very tricky was that those barbarians pushing their chariots that pounded the city gates were able to block almost all the supplies coming from above their heads.
Then... Walter Castle had no gate. When the piled stones were pushed away, the bloodiest hand-to-hand combat broke out between the two sides at the narrow gate location.
The barbarians were sandwiched between the slave soldiers, forcing Ryan to send his elite knights and attendants to resist them, but he could not accept this.
He was helping Tieshan County in the war as a guest army. No matter what, he would not want the soldiers in his own territory to suffer heavy casualties.
"Lord Viscount Walter, your Iron Mountain County has made such a huge fortune from the mines. Don't you have any means to counter such means?"
"If this continues, I won't stay here. I won't be able to control Tieshan County if Viscount Hogg takes it over."
"Don't forget, even if this war fails, Viscount Hogg will not do anything to me. If we negotiate, I can even get some money for my travel expenses."
Ryan finally began to threaten the nobles here. If the war went well, he was unwilling to do so because it would affect the relationship between the two sides and lead to a reduction in subsequent interests.
But now he had to do so. In every hand-to-hand combat at the city gate, the troops he brought from Lingdu County would suffer heavy losses.
No noble could accept that their army would suffer more than 30% casualties and still insist on not withdrawing from the war. In such a war, Ryan was not even willing to see the loss of more than 10% of the soldiers he brought.
Ryan's words made many nobles panic. If Ryan left, Tieshan County would have no power to resist Viscount Hogg's army.
This was even more true for Viscount Walter, who was not only participating in the war as a noble of Iron Mountain County, but also standing on the side of Earl Winter.
"Baron Ryan, you promised Earl Winter at the beginning. This is a war between our counties and Earl Weiss and Viscount Hogg."
"Then wait until their army reaches Lingdu County. We will certainly do our best, but this is Tieshan County, right?"
After the verbal battle between the nobles on both sides, they finally returned to the table of compromise and interests.
The nobles of Tieshan County sold iron ore worth 100,000 gold coins for 50,000 gold coins and the lowest price afterwards, in exchange for the continued stay of Ryan's army. "If, at the end of the war, I can let the nobles of Tieshan County negotiate with Viscount Hogg on an equal footing, and let his army withdraw from Tieshan County, and both sides stop fighting at the border again, what price are you willing to pay?"
After getting the promise, Ryan suddenly said these words.
According to the current situation of the war, they can only rely on the Viscount Castle for defense until the armies of Viscount Hogg and Count Weiss feel that they can no longer attack.
That is when one of the two sides can no longer withstand the consumption of the war.
Viscount Hogg would of course retreat, but in that case, they would get nothing. The two baron families, Malik and Freeman, would even have to give Viscount Hogg a large sum of wealth in exchange for the right to return to their territories.
In other words, in that case, neither side would have completely won the war.
Naturally, no huge benefits can be obtained.
Ryan's words made the nobles of Tieshan County raise their heads.
"Since you can win the war, why did you ask us for 50,000 gold coins before?"
Baron Malik shouted directly, and the other nobles also looked at Ryan.
Ryan snorted coldly and stared at Baron Malik.
"My Lord Baron, do you think that my method is free of cost?"
"It is even possible that my army will be completely wiped out. I am using all the troops of Lingdu County to help your Tieshan County win the war. If I had not promised the nobles of Lingdu County enough benefits this time, they would definitely oppose me and even take back their own soldiers."
"I'm taking a risk. I'm risking all the benefits of the war I won before. Do you think I shouldn't negotiate?"
"Or I can do nothing now and just defend this castle until their army retreats on their own initiative. Fifty thousand gold coins can only do this."
"But can you two barons take back everything in the territory by paying only a few gold coins?"
Viscount Walter spoke up. He needed a victorious war to maintain his prestige in Tieshan County and to give an explanation to Earl Winter.
"What do you want, Baron Ryan?"
"Fifty thousand sets of weapons forged in Tieshan County are for me personally. In the next ten years, they are 90% of the market price. We will start all kinds of trade with the nobles of Lingdu County. There are not many specialties in Tieshan County. I believe the nobles know what to trade."
"You want... isn't that too much?"
Viscount Walter couldn't sit still anymore. There was nothing much about the subsequent trade, but 50,000 sets of weapons, did they include the most crudely made armor and a spear?
The value here is huge.
If it is sold to the south, at least four or five hundred thousand gold coins can be earned.
"I will buy it at cost price, and I believe you will need money after this war."
"70,000 gold coins, I will personally purchase 50,000 sets of weapons and armor."
"That's my condition."
